+ Confirmation Class Lesson 6: God sent his Son to save sinful mankind

+ What kind of a Savior do we need? 1. One who could remove the curse of sin (death). 2. One who could give us perfection or holiness as a gift. Romans 6:23 Matthew 5:48 Be perfect, therefore, as your heavenly Father is perfect.

+ What kind of a Savior do we need? Therefore, the Savior we needed had to be: 1. Man in order to live under the Law in our place and die in our place. 2. God in order to have his perfect life and his suffering and death count for everyone. Galatians 4:4-5 But when the time had fully come, God sent his Son, born of a woman, born under law, to redeem those under law, that we might receive the full rights of sons. Psalm 49:7-8 No man can redeem the life of another or give to God a ransom for him— the ransom for a life is costly, no payment is ever enough.

+ Who is Jesus Christ? HE IS TRUE GOD! 1. The Bible calls him God. Tells that he (Jesus) has the characteristics of God; Shows that he does the works of God (miracles); Therefore, Jesus Christ is God I John 5:20John 1:1 Hebrews 13:8John 21:17 John 2:11

+ Who is Jesus Christ? HE IS TRUE MAN! Tells that he has the characteristics of man; Therefore, we know that Jesus Christ is also man. 3. Jesus Christ is the Savior we all need, both God and man! I Timothy 2:5 For there is one God and one mediator between God and men, the man Christ Jesus. Hebrews 2:14 Since the children have flesh and blood, he too shared in their humanity so that by his death he might destroy him who holds the power of death—that is, the devil. 2. The Bible: calls him man;

+ OUR SAVIOR’S NAME Matthew 1:21 JESUS: Savior (deliverer). Matthew 1:23 IMMANUEL: God with us Exodus 3:14 LORD (Jehovah): name for God meaning “I AM” John 1:41 CHRIST: Anointed One (Greek). MESSIAH: Anointed One (Hebrew).

+ Our Savior’s Office As the Christ, or Messiah (Anointed One), He was anointed with the Holy Spirit to serve as our: High Priest Prophet King Acts 10:38

+ Sacrificed himself for our sins, once for all! Intercedes for (prays for) us. Hebrews 7:25 Hebrews 7:26-27 Such a high priest meets our need—one who is holy, blameless, pure, set apart from sinners, exalted above the heavens. Unlike the other high priests, he does not need to offer sacrifices day after day, first for his own sins, and then for the sins of the people. He sacrificed for their sins once for all when he offered himself.

+ Old Testament CHRIST Priest Represent people, offer sacrifices The Priest Represented the world, sacrificed himself

+ As Our Prophet, Jesus... preached God’s Word in public while on the earth. Preaches God’s Word today through the Bible and other believers. Hebrews 1:1-2

+ Old Testament CHRIST Prophets Tell the people God’s Word The Prophet Told people the good news that he is the Savior

+ As Our King Jesus... Rules in our hearts and lives with His Word and Spirit. Rules the whole universe for our good. Romans 14:8-9 Ephesians 1:20-23

+ Old Testament CHRIST King Led people Fought battles The King Fought sin/death Won victory for us

+ Discussion Question: If Jesus rules the whole universe for our good why do bad things happen? Deuteronomy 8:2 To humble us and to test us to see where our hearts are. Deuteronomy 8:5 To discipline us Also know… There is sin in the world. God will judge those who do evil on the last day.
